Output 3da7b52b7333cfc6a82d4cf57b41754f9821a9323e61fc585efa65683af2e78d:1

value
27218000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d91e9f6e22f1d43a47025ebf21e5e3a984bbf161 OP_EQUAL
address
MThBYmKspuvyfLTsk1UPqoAnyi1PJ4jcXo
transaction
3da7b52b7333cfc6a82d4cf57b41754f9821a9323e61fc585efa65683af2e78d
spent
true